Transaction a2c77fa926c7a17d2f040e603b22681b054b3646aef39f3530bcfb373f23286a

2 Input
1 Outputs
  • a2c77fa926c7a17d2f040e603b22681b054b3646aef39f3530bcfb373f23286a:0
  • value  25546990
    address  bc1q259a83el86jtr9j45zs2mcku83tap06dknhvjy